Taxonomic Classification

Rank Forest Giant Squirrel leaf coral
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Cnidaria (Cnidarians)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Anthozoa
Order Rodentia (Rodents) Scleractinia (Scleractinia)
Family Sciuridae (Squirrels) Agariciidae
Genus Protoxerus Pavona
Species Protoxerus stangeri Pavona minuta

Evolutionary Relationship

Forest Giant Squirrel and leaf coral share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
